- MALAYSIA—Loudspeaker systems from d&b audiotechnik have been installed at Terengganu Stadium. Completed in time to host the 12th Malaysia Games, the 50,000-capacity stadium benefits from an audio system installed by A.F.S. Engineering (Malaysia), with QK Tai serving as project director.
- Along with colleague Sandhi Soong and two government representatives, Tai visited a number of d&b-equipped stadiums in Germany during preparatory work for the Terengganu project. Returning to Malaysia, Soong and her team devised a specification revolving around d&b Ci60 and Ci90 installation loudspeakers, sporting a weather-resistant finish. Signal distribution was achieved via what is said to be the longest CAN-Bus network installation in d&b’s history. The stadium also features a field PA comprising six arrays of d&b Qi1 installation loudspeakers, again featuring a weather-resistant finish.
